N2 - We have conducted an underground search for supermassive relic particles by an 80 m2 array consisting of three layers of track detector CR-39. The non-observation of penetrating tracks places the velocity-dependent flux upper limits down to 2 × 10-14 cm-2 s -1 sr-1 for various electrically or magnetically charged particles under assumptions on their energy losses in the low- velocity region. Assuming that the nuclear recoils are effective to the track formation of CR-39, this experiment sets the best flux limits for such relic particles in the velocity region 4 × 10-5 <β<2 × 10-4.
